Engine and Performance
The M4 Competition features a 3.0-liter BMW M TwinPower Turbo inline 6-cylinder engine. It produces 503 horsepower and 479 lb-ft of torque. This power enables a 0-60 mph time of just 3.8 seconds. The car offers an exhilarating driving experience, whether on a track or the open road.

Pricing Breakdown
The base price for a brand new BMW M4 Competition starts around $74,000. Optional features can significantly increase this price. For instance, the M Carbon bucket seats may add approximately $3,800. Advanced driver assistance systems can add up to $1,700.
| Feature | Base Price |
|---|---|
| Starting Price | $74,000 |
| M Carbon bucket seats | +$3,800 |
| Advanced driver assistance | +$1,700 |
| Premium package | +$3,100 |

Pricing Breakdown
The BMW M4 Competition offers a range of pricing options based on features and packages. Understanding these prices helps you make an informed choice.
Base Price
The base price of the BMW M4 Competition starts around $74,000. This entry-level price includes the high-performance engine, distinctive exterior, and luxurious interior design. It’s essential to note that this amount reflects the standard model without additional features or customizations.
Optional Features and Packages
Optional features can significantly impact the final price. Some popular packages include:
- M Carbon Bucket Seats: These lightweight seats enhance the sporty feel for about $3,800.
- Driver Assistance Package: Costs approximately $1,700 and adds advanced safety tech like lane departure warning and adaptive cruise control.
- M Competition Package: Priced around $3,500, this package optimizes performance with enhanced engine output and track-focused features.
Customization choices further increase the price. Choosing different paint colors, wheel designs, or interior materials can add anywhere from $1,000 to over $5,000 to your total.
Additional Costs
Keep in mind additional costs such as taxes, registration, and destination charges. In many cases, these fees can add an extra 7-10% to the vehicle’s overall price. Always factor these expenses into your budget when considering the BMW M4 Competition.

Similar Competitors
The Mercedes-Benz C63 AMG and Audi RS5 serve as direct competitors to the M4 Competition.
- Mercedes-Benz C63 AMG: Priced around $76,000, this model offers a 4.0-liter V8 engine, producing 469 horsepower. The C63 AMG features a luxurious interior and advanced technology but emphasizes comfort over pure performance.
- Audi RS5: Starting at roughly $77,000, the RS5 packs a 2.9-liter V6, delivering 444 horsepower. It combines all-wheel drive with sporty handling, making it an excellent choice for those seeking stability in various driving conditions.
